    Introduction:
    From the source in the early 19th century to its quickly developing type in twenty-first century, poker has undeniably become a worldwide sensation. Because of the arrival of technology, the standard card online game features transitioned in to the virtual realm, captivating millions of people through online poker platforms. This report explores the fascinating realm of on-line poker, its benefits, drawbacks, and also the causes of its developing appeal.

    System:

    1. Accessibility and Ease:
    One of many major good reasons for the widespread appeal of online poker is its ease of access. As opposed to brick-and-mortar casinos, internet poker platforms offer people the freedom to try out whenever, anywhere. With a reliable web connection, poker enthusiasts can enjoy their favorite game from the comfort of their houses, eliminating the need for vacation. Furthermore, online poker websites offer a wide range of options, including various variations of poker, tournaments, as well as other stake amounts, providing to people of all of the skill amounts.

    On-line poker transcends geographical boundaries, allowing players from all corners associated with the globe to compete keenly against both. This interconnectedness fosters a varied and challenging environment, permitting people to check their particular skills against opponents with different techniques and playing styles. In addition, internet poker platforms often feature vibrant communities in which people can talk about methods, share experiences, and engage in friendly competitors.

    poker-summer-thumb.png3. Lower Expenses and Smaller Stakes:
    In comparison to traditional gambling enterprises, playing poker on line can notably keep costs down. On the web platforms have reduced expense expenditures, allowing them to provide reduced stakes and reduced entry costs for tournaments. This makes on-line poker available to a wider market, including beginners and everyday players, which may find the large stakes of real time casinos intimidating. The capability to play with smaller stakes in addition provides a feeling of economic security, enabling people to handle their particular bankroll more effectively.

    4. Enhanced Game Access and Selection:
    Online poker systems offer a huge selection of game choices and variations. Whether it's texas hold em,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, people are able to find their preferred online game quickly and instantly. Moreover, online platforms frequently introduce new poker variants, spicing within the gameplay and keeping the experience fresh for people.     While internet poker brings numerous advantages, it isn't without its difficulties. One of many significant drawbacks could be the possibility fraudulent tasks, including collusion and processor chip dumping, in which players cheat to gain an unfair advantage. But reputable internet poker systems use robust protection measures and random number generators to thwart these types of behavior. Also, some people could find the absence of physical cues and communications being section of live po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to read opponents and use emotional tactics on line.
